Fix 4: Disable Data Saver

If you have changed the network mode but still facing the said issue, then it might be the case of data restriction mode enabled inside the app. This model tries to minimize the use of the internet up to the least possible extent. But sometimes it might cause an issue or two. So head over to the Duo app on your iOS or Android device and tap on the overflow icon situated at the top right. Select Settings from the list followed by Call Settings. Now make sure that the Data saver mode toggle has been disabled, if not do it right away.

Likewise, Android users should also check that the device data saver mode has been disabled as well. To do so, head over to Settings on your device and tap on Network and Internet. Within that, tap on the Data Saver option and disable the switch, if it has been enabled. This should fix the Duo not working problem.

Fix 5: Grant it Necessary Permissions

If the app hasn’t been given all the necessary permissions, then it won’t be able to function properly on your device. In the case of Duo, Camera, Contacts, Microphone, and Storage are the permissions that need to be enabled. Therefore make sure all these needed permissions have been enabled for this app. If you are an Android user, then follow the below steps:

  1. Head over to Settings on your Android device.
  2. Next, tap on Apps and Notifications followed by App Info.
  3. Now search for Google Duo and within that, tap on Permissions.
  4. Make sure the required permissions fall under the Allowed section.

On the other hand, if you are an iOS user, then open the Settings menu and tap on Google Duo. Now check if all the mentioned permissions have been enabled or not. Once granted, the Duo not working problem should have been fixed. if it hasn’t been yet, then follow the next method.

Fix 6: Clear Cache and Data

if a lot of old data, temporary files, cache, and cookies get accrued over time, then not only does it consumes unnecessary storage space, but it also causes issues in the proper running of the app. And the same might be the case here as well. So go ahead and delete the Cache and Data of Duo as follows:

  1. Head over to the Setting page and tap on Apps and Notifications.
  2. Now tap on App Info and search for Google Duo.
  3. Within that, tap on the Storage and Cache option.
  4. Finally, tap on Clear Storage (Clear Data). No need to clear cache as clearing the data will wipe the cache as well.
  5. Once that is done, launch the app and see if the Google Duo not working problem has been corrected or not.
